Overview

Quick Mart in Zephyrhills has 3 inspections on record between May 2022 and September 2024, with a combined 19 violations. A priority violation for raw pork bacon stored directly above ready-to-eat cheese and butter products was corrected on site during the May 2022 inspection. The facility also received citations for poisonous materials (air spray and lotion) stored above single-use food service items, corrected on site in September 2024, and for missing written procedures for responding to vomiting and diarrheal events. Additional violations included a disabled hot water heater, missing handwashing soap and paper towels, and unlabeled packaged food products available for retail sale — all corrected on site. A focused inspection conducted in September 2023 for hurricane preparedness found no violations. The most recent inspection on September 20, 2024 resulted in met sanitation inspection requirements.
